3. Software subscription
- Plans & pricing are listed on our Pricing page. All prices are in INR.
- Free trial: 7 days. No card required. Full access. Cancel anytime from your dashboard. If you don't subscribe within the trial window, the account is frozen — your data is retained for 30 days and then permanently deleted.
- Billing: month-to-month unless you opt for an annual plan. A sequentially-numbered Invoice is issued within two (2) working hours of payment receipt, delivered via email and WhatsApp in PDF form.
- GST status (pre-registration): PeoplePulse is currently below the ₹20 lakh services threshold under Section 22(1) of the CGST Act, 2017, and is therefore not GST-registered. Listed prices are all-inclusive. No GST is charged today. Customer invoices are marked "INVOICE (GST Registration Pending)."
- GST status (post-registration): On voluntary or mandatory GST registration, 18% GST will be added to listed prices and a revised Tax Invoice will be issued to customers within the same financial year so they may claim input tax credit (subject to Rule 36 of CGST Rules). Customers are notified in advance of the switchover.
- Customer GSTIN collection: PeoplePulse collects customer GSTIN at onboarding (optional) and stores it for the post-registration switchover. Providing GSTIN is not a condition of service.
- Late payment: accounts unpaid for 14 days past invoice date are suspended. Suspended accounts are reactivated within 24 hours of payment receipt.

7. Scope of our support — what we do and don't do
How we support you: advisory, hand-holding, guidelines, templates, audit support, documentation support, training, and every bit of HR firepower we can bring to the table on your matters.
Where our role ends: any action that is strictly legal in nature — legal opinions, statutory drafting of contracts or notices, filings before any authority, representation before any authority or court, adjudication, appearance or advocacy — is carried out by you, through your own advocate or authorised legal counsel. We do not practise law, we are not a law firm, and we do not accept liability for legal decisions or outcomes.
